Course Details

β€’ Unit 1: Introduction to Smart Grids & Data Analytics – Understanding the fundamentals of smart grids, data analytics, and their role in grid resilience.
β€’ Unit 2: Grid Resilience & Data-Driven Decision Making – Exploring the concept of grid resilience, data-driven decision making, and their interdependence.
β€’ Unit 3: Data Collection & Management in Smart Grids – Learning about data acquisition methods, data management, and data preprocessing techniques in smart grids.
β€’ Unit 4: Data Analysis Techniques for Grid Resilience – Diving into various data analysis techniques, including descriptive, diagnostic, predictive, and prescriptive analytics.
β€’ Unit 5: Machine Learning & AI for Grid Resilience – Examining the applications of machine learning and artificial intelligence to improve grid resilience.
β€’ Unit 6: Big Data Technologies in Smart Grids – Introducing big data frameworks and tools for managing and analyzing smart grid data.
β€’ Unit 7: Real-time Monitoring & Control Systems for Grid Resilience – Understanding real-time monitoring and control systems for enhancing grid resilience.
β€’ Unit 8: Cybersecurity for Smart Grids & Data Analytics – Discovering the importance of cybersecurity and best practices for smart grids and data analytics.
β€’ Unit 9: Visualization Techniques for Smart Grid Data Analytics – Exploring data visualization techniques to communicate insights effectively.
β€’ Unit 10: Case Studies in Smart Grid Data Analytics for Grid Resilience – Analyzing real-world examples and best practices for improving grid resilience with data analytics.
